Chris Booth :: Friday 30th June 2023 :: Latest Blog Posts
In support of their newly adopted charity, Ocean Stars, a delegate of staff and students from the Avonbourne Trust headed out to Sri Lanka.
The epic journey saw seven Year 11 and 13 students and four staff members from the Bournemouth multi-academy trust spend five days in the regions of Batticaloa and Trincomalee, where communities have been affected by both the 2004 Boxing Day tsunami, and the 2009 civil war.
Led by the trust's CEO Debbie Godfrey-Phaure, the group volunteered at Ocean Stars' Sri Lankan schools.
Debbie said, "We are absolutely delighted to be adopting Ocean Stars Trust as our charity, especially after witnessing first-hand the tremendous work they are doing in Sri Lanka.
"It is particularly powerful that the charity believes passionately, like us, that education is key to empowering children to a brighter future."
A highlight was witnessing the official opening of a new playground in one of the Ocean Stars' pre-schools. All of the equipment had been paid for by donations to the charity.
